Ticket #4471 — Signature check failing on InkRender builds

Hey Marisol — the markdown rendering pipeline started rejecting artifacts after last night's rotation on the Fennwick runner. Looks like the old key is still cached in the verifier. Quick fix: flush the cache and re-pin. For reference, the current signing key is below.

rollout seal: bky19_eMLCfa2rZ3EgiNqssvu

## Runbook: Matchbox GC pauses

If pairing latency on Matchbox spikes past 2s, it's almost always a long GC pause on the match-ranker pods. First, pull the pause histogram from the Gaugewell metrics API — anything over 800ms confirms it. Quick fix: rolling restart of the ranker pool, oldest pods first. Don't bump heap size without checking with the perf channel. You'll need Gaugewell access for the histogram query; use the key below.

API key for bageg-kajef: vxb2-ss

☐ Library catalogue import (Wrenhollow step 7): before enabling the importer, verify the staging run completed with zero duplicate accession numbers and that the MARC mapping table matches revision 12. Confirm the rollback snapshot exists and is under four hours old. If row counts diverge by more than 0.5%, halt and page the data lead. Record completion in the runbook, noting the importing artifact came from the build below.

session token of kahog-bahif = htk9_f63daec35

## Changed defaults

Heads up: the Ledgerline tax-rate lookup cache now defaults to a 15-minute TTL instead of 24 hours. Turns out rates in the Veldt County sandbox were going stale mid-demo, which was embarrassing. Eviction is now LRU rather than FIFO, and the cache warms on boot. If you're reviewing, check that nothing hardcodes the old TTL. The new defaults land as follows.

deployment values, bajop-taweg:
holwyn:
  log_level: debug
  metrics_host: metrics.holwyn.zemvarsys.internal
  pool_size: 32

- [ ] **Hardware lab access (night shift):** Before you head down to the Tinkerwell Lab on B1, do the five-minute ESD briefing video — it's short, promise. Grab a lab coat from the rack by the door and remember the lab is badge-plus-code after 20:00, because the prototypes for the Skylark build live in there. Night crew gets its own rotating entry code, so don't borrow a day-shifter's. Your current night code is below.

turnstile pass: bdg-YEOZLM-79341408